Steele High School is a public high school located in Amherst, Ohio, USA, 30 miles west of Cleveland. The school was named after a long serving principal of Amherst High, Marion L. Steele.

Student life
The school has consistently received an "excellent" rating on the Ohio State Report Card. The school colors are kelly green and gold and the school teams are nicknamed the Comets. The school is a member of the Southwestern Conference.
Television broadcasting
Amherst Steele's television broadcasting class annually ranks among the best in the US. Between 2003 and 2008, Amherst received two national Student Emmy awards and 30 regional Student Emmy awards, as well as several International Communicator Awards.

Standardized Testing
As of 2013: 67.0% of graduating students took the ACT with a mean score of 23.0 9.1% of graduating students took that SAT with a mean score of 1,126.0
